#1594e3 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1594e3 is composed of 8.2% red, 58% green and 89%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 90.7% cyan, 34.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 11% black. It has a hue angle of 203 degrees, a saturation of 83.1% and a lightness of 48.6%. #1594e3 color hex could be obtained by blending #2affff with #0029c7. Closest websafe color is: #0099cc.

Shades and Tints of #1594e3
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#01080c is the darkest color, while #f9fcfe is the lightest one.

Tones of #1594e3
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#747e84 is the less saturated color, while #0298f6 is the most saturated one.
